Output 42e85a04e8d1b30314ec43568136337b481f50579df1f58ebe37ef64bcaf5e1d:4

value
103675
script pubkey
OP_0 OP_PUSHBYTES_20 7708505b433ca1e5dacb324c5e457d21c80deae0
address
bc1qwuy9qk6r8js7tkktxfx9u3tay8yqm6hqktw45s
transaction
42e85a04e8d1b30314ec43568136337b481f50579df1f58ebe37ef64bcaf5e1d